Logo AND Algorithmique Numérique Distribuée

Public GIT Repository
CMake requires ns3 v3.28+, so don't work around a bug in v3.27
authorMartin Quinson <martin.quinson@ens-rennes.fr>
Sat, 18 Feb 2023 17:25:55 +0000 (18:25 +0100)
committerMartin Quinson <martin.quinson@ens-rennes.fr>
Sat, 18 Feb 2023 17:25:55 +0000 (18:25 +0100)
tools/cmake/Flags.cmake

index a8d0e65..796fec4 100644 (file)
@@ -218,11 +218,6 @@ if(CMAKE_SYSTEM_NAME MATCHES "Darwin")
   set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-D_XOPEN_SOURCE=700 -D_DARWIN_C_SOURCE")
 endif()
 
-# Avoid a failure seen with gcc 7.2.0 and ns3 3.27
-if(enable_ns3)
-  set_source_files_properties(src/kernel/resource/models/network_ns3.cpp PROPERTIES COMPILE_FLAGS " -Wno-unused-local-typedef")
-endif()
-
 set(TESH_OPTION "")
 if(enable_coverage)
   find_program(GCOV_PATH NAMES ENV{GCOV} gcov)